Villa Cerna Chianti Classico Riserva 2016 Rare Bourbon with an expanse of vineyardsAromas and flavors of sweet, ripe cherry, raspberry and plum are the focus of this supple, harmonious and expressive red. Almond, leather, tobacco and black tea accents add depth, and this unwinds gracefully on the long finish. Best from 2023 through 2035. 2,500 cases made, 500 cases imported.
